
Grantland was on the fritz yesterday, bringing up an error page when a visitor tried to access the site. Normally, this would not be newsworthy. It happens. It's part of this whole internet experience.
But a funny thing happened when you went to Grantland's homepage. The site redirected to a page showing ESPN.com's top searches… and I was horrified to see the results below:
WHAT IS WRONG WITH YOU PEOPLE?!?! #1 First Take? #2 Skip Bayless? #3 Stephen A. Smith? #4 some stupid game? #6 Tim Tebow???
The top three searches on one of the top sports in the world are related to one of the worst shows on television.
I'm beginning to think ESPN and First Take is not the true problem.
It's us.
